Understanding Ski Accident Responsibility and Colorado Ski Safety Laws

Colorado has details regulations governing ski resort mishaps and the responsibility of ski resorts, various other skiers, and devices producers. Understanding these laws is critical when going after a ski accident insurance claim. Colorado's ski safety and security statutes detail the obligations of both skiers and resorts, including what constitutes neglect on the inclines. When a skier goes against these safety and security criteria and causes an accident, they may be held liable for injuries and problems arising from their negligent behavior.

One of the most important aspects of Colorado ski regulation is the idea of "assumption of danger." While skiers do assume specific fundamental threats associated with the sport, this doesn't suggest resorts and various other skiers can show total negligence for security. Resort drivers have a legal obligation to maintain secure conditions, correctly mark threats, and implement security regulations. Similarly, other skiers have a task to ski properly and stay clear of colliding with others. When these obligations are breached, hurt celebrations might have grounds for a ski accident lawsuit.

Colorado law additionally gives a two-year law of limitations for filing a ski accident legal action, meaning you have 2 years from the day of your injury to take lawsuit. This timeline is important, as evidence can be lost and witnesses' memories can fade over time. Furthermore, Colorado adheres to a "changed relative carelessness" guideline, which suggests that even if you bear some duty for the accident, you may still recuperate damages as long as you're not greater than 50% responsible. Ski hotel carelessness can take numerous types, including insufficient incline maintenance, failing to advise of risks, insufficient ski patrol visibility, inappropriate grooming of runs, or failing to close harmful slopes. Devices manufacturers can also be held responsible if defective skis, bindings, or various other gear added to your accident. Common Ski Accident Injuries and Problems You Can Recover

Ski crashes can cause a wide range of injuries, from minor sprains to tragic, life-altering conditions. Understanding the sorts of injuries generally received in winter sports crashes can help you much better examine the worth of your insurance claim and the damages you may be entitled to recoup. Some of one of the most typical ski accident injuries include fractures and broken bones, former cruciate tendon (ACL) rips, collateral tendon injuries, lens rips, shoulder dislocations, wrist cracks, and head injuries varying from blasts to terrible brain injuries.

In a lot more extreme instances, ski mishaps can cause spinal cord injuries, paralysis, or even fatalities. These devastating injuries need considerable clinical therapy, recurring recovery, and lasting care, producing significant financial and psychological concerns for victims and their families. The damages you can recover in a ski accident case generally include medical costs (both previous and future), shed earnings, loss of earning capacity, discomfort and suffering, psychological distress, and in situations of gross neglect, revengeful damages.

Calculating the full level of your damages needs careful factor to consider of both prompt expenses and lasting impacts. Clinical expenses in ski accident situations can be substantial, consisting of emergency room treatment, surgical treatments, hospitalization, physical treatment, and recurring medical care. If your injury avoids you from functioning, you can recover lost wages for the time you're not able to function. Furthermore, if your injury permanently impacts your capability to make income, you may recuperate damages for loss of making ability. Discomfort and enduring problems compensate you for the physical discomfort, psychological injury, and decreased quality of life resulting from your injury.

Investigating Your Ski Accident Insurance Claim: What You Required to Know

A detailed examination is the foundation of a successful ski accident claim. From the minute an accident takes place, evidence begins to disappear. Ski patrol reports might be filed, hotel safety and security video could be tape-recorded, and witness declarations need to be accumulated while memories are fresh. An experienced Denver ski accident attorney understands exactly what proof to gather and exactly how to preserve it for your instance. This investigation process generally starts with examining the event record submitted by ski patrol, which documents the circumstances of the accident, any injuries sustained, and preliminary observations about what caused the accident or fall.

Security video footage from the ski resort can be indispensable in developing liability. Many modern-day ski resorts have video cameras positioned throughout the hill, and this video footage can plainly show how the accident happened, whether the at-fault skier was snowboarding recklessly, and the conditions of the slope at the time of the accident. Nevertheless, hotels don't instantly protect this video footage indefinitely, so it needs to be requested and preserved promptly. Our lawful team knows how to provide appropriate conservation notices and subpoenas to make sure critical proof isn't lost or destroyed.

Witness declarations are another essential element of ski accident examinations. Various other skiers, ski patrol participants, and hotel employees that observed the accident can give beneficial statement about what occurred. Gathering these statements quickly is important, as witnesses might be hard to find later. In addition, we perform thorough investigations of the at-fault skier or snowboarder, consisting of reviewing their winter sports history, any kind of previous incidents, and whether they were intoxicated of alcohol or medicines at the time of the accident.

Expert evaluation is typically necessary in ski accident cases to develop industry criteria and demonstrate just how the defendant's conduct fell below those criteria. We work with ski safety and security experts, medical professionals, and biomechanics experts that can give expert opinions regarding just how the accident happened and what might have stopped it. In situations entailing resort oversight, we may work with professionals to assess incline maintenance, hazard marking, and safety procedures. Preventing Future Ski Accidents: Safety Tips for Denver Skiers and Snowboarders

While our key emphasis is helping injured skiers recover payment for their injuries, we're likewise passionate concerning preventing future ski crashes. Comprehending usual root causes of ski accidents and taking proper safety and security precautions can substantially reduce your risk of injury on the slopes. One of one of the most vital safety techniques is winter sports within your ability level. Skiers and snowboarders ought to constantly remain on slopes proper for their skill degree and stay clear of attempting runs that are past their capabilities. Overestimating your capabilities is an usual root cause of ski accidents that result in severe injuries.

Proper tools is crucial for ski security. Your skis or snowboard ought to be appropriately fitted and maintained, with bindings gotten used to launch suitably in a loss. Safety helmets are crucial protective equipment that can dramatically minimize the risk of head injuries, which are amongst one of the most serious injuries sustained in ski accidents. Several ski resorts now call for helmets for youngsters, and all skiers need to consider wearing one regardless of age or experience level. Furthermore, wearing appropriate garments for the climate condition and ensuring you're appropriately moisturized and relaxed before heading to the slopes are very important security considerations.

Following ski hotel safety regulations and valuing the Skier's Responsibility Code is basic to stop accidents. The Skier's Duty Code outlines standard safety and security concepts, consisting of the duty to stay in control, to prevent obstacles and other people, to yield to skiers ahead of you, and to ski responsibly on inclines ideal for your capability. Avoiding alcohol and drugs while skiing is essential, as problems significantly boosts the danger of mishaps. Additionally, knowing weather and slope problems, such as icy patches or moguls, can assist you browse the hill safely.

For families intending ski trips to Denver-area hotels, taking a ski safety and security course can be beneficial, specifically for kids and less knowledgeable skiers. Several resorts use lessons that cover not only skiing technique but likewise security concepts. Being aware of your environments, communicating with others in your team about where you're going and when you'll meet up, and recognizing just how to react to an emergency are very important safety practices. While no quantity of safety measure can completely eliminate the threat of crashes, following these safety and security standards can dramatically decrease your danger of injury and assistance ensure that your ski experience is satisfying and safe.
